Improved genetic distance-based spatial deployment can effectively minimize inbreeding in seed orchard

Abstract Background Inbreeding in seed orchards is expected to increase with the advancement of breeding cycles, which results in the delivery of crops with suboptimal genetic gain, reduced genetic diversity, and lower seed set.
